How is the contribution margin per unit of a limited resource computed?
Answer
--It is very simple if you know how to calculate 'contribution margin per unit'
--But first you need to know 'per unit consumption' of that limited resource. For example, if machine hour is limited, you need to know 'machine hours required per unit'.
--Steps to calculate contribution margin per unit of a limited
resource:
>Step #1: Calculate contribution margin per unit, which is Sale
price per unit - variable cost per unit.
>Step #2: Divide above calculated 'contribution margin per unit'
by the amount of 'limited resource consumption per unit'
--Example: Say machine hour is limited:
| Working | Toaster Ovens | Bread Machines | |
| A | Sales Price | $ 60.00 | $ 135.00 |
| B | Variable Cost | $ 38.00 | $ 62.00 |
| C = A - B | Contribution margin per unit | $ 22.00 | $ 73.00 |
| D | Machine hours per unit | 0.2 | 0.4 |
| E = C/D | Contribution margin per machine hours | $ 110.00 | $ 182.50 |
